Disability shower installation services involve modifying or constructing showers to accommodate individuals with mobility challenges or disabilities. These services often include installing walk-in or curbless showers, adding support bars, and incorporating non-slip flooring to enhance safety and accessibility. The goal is to create a bathing environment that is easier to enter, safer to use, and tailored to specific needs, helping to promote independence and reduce the risk of falls or injuries during bathing routines.
This service addresses common problems faced by individuals with limited mobility, such as difficulty stepping over high tub walls or navigating traditional shower enclosures. It also helps prevent accidents caused by slips, trips, or falls in the bathroom. By upgrading existing showers or designing new accessible setups, property owners can ensure that bathrooms meet the needs of residents or visitors who require additional support, providing peace of mind and improving overall safety.

Installation Costs - The cost for installing a disability shower typically ranges from $1,500 to $4,500, depending on the complexity of the project and materials used. Basic setups may be closer to the lower end, while custom features increase the overall expense.
Material Expenses - The price of shower materials can vary between $300 and $2,000. Options like accessible shower pans, grab bars, and non-slip flooring influence the total cost, with premium materials costing more.
Labor Fees - Labor charges for disability shower installation generally fall between $500 and $2,500. The duration and difficulty of the installation impact the final labor cost, especially in existing bathroom modifications.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ses such as plumbing upgrades or electrical work may add $200 to $1,000 or more to the total. These costs depend on the current bathroom setup and specific accessibility features desired.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
